Transaction 3f5104ab90295a5f9cec607351916e45f78bdeff7f50603c5fffff595ea0124a
1 Input
1 Output
-
3f5104ab90295a5f9cec607351916e45f78bdeff7f50603c5fffff595ea0124a:0
- value
- 3602441
- script pubkey
- OP_0 OP_PUSHBYTES_32 1254945af2c64d6019cf6ce076531b8cedb204958aa39411a3daf2dab367adf1
- address
- bc1qzf2fgkhjcexkqxw0dns8v5cm3nkmypy4323egydrmted4vm84hcs7q99tr